WebJan 24, 2024 · In reading and listening, a context clue is a form of information (such as a definition, synonym, antonym, or example) that appears near a word or phrase and offers direct or indirect suggestions about its meaning . Context clues are more commonly found in nonfiction texts than in fiction, although they are sometimes found in children's ...
